  • Rediscover Simplicity: DIY Projects to Disconnect from the Digital World

    Embrace the Art of DIY

    In our fast-paced digital era, finding peace can seem elusive. Engaging in DIY projects is an effective way to step away from our screens. By crafting with our own hands, we not only create beautiful items but also connect with a simpler way of living. Whether you’re a seasoned crafter or just starting out, there’s always something new to learn and create.

    Why Disconnecting Matters

    Living in a connected world has its perks, but constant notifications and online pressure can drain our energy. Taking time to disconnect is essential for mental well-being. DIY projects provide a refreshing break, allowing us to focus on the tangible aspects of creativity. From knitting to woodworking, these activities encourage mindfulness and help us appreciate the joy of making.

    Simple DIY Projects to Start With

    Begin your journey towards simplicity with these easy DIY projects:

    • Homemade Candles: Crafting candles not only fills your space with delightful fragrances but also offers a calming experience.
    • Upcycled Decor: Transform old items into beautiful home decor. This practice promotes creativity and sustainability.
    • Handmade Gifts: Creating personalized gifts for loved ones adds a meaningful touch that store-bought items can’t replicate.

    As you engage in these projects, you may find that your online life fades away, leaving space for creativity and reflection. Embracing a DIY lifestyle can pave the way to lasting happiness, encouraging us to live simple and intentional lives, one craft at a time.
